National Locator Services

SPAY/USA is a nationwide network and referral service for affordable spay/neuter services. www.spayusa.org From this page you can click on the Pets911 link to locate affordable spay/neuter programs near you and complete the SPAY/USA Online Form.

Pets911 www.1888pets911.org > Spay Neuter link for local spay/neuter locator service. You can also access the SPAY/USA program directly from this page by clicking on the SPAYUSA link. There is also a FAQ link from this page with a comprehensive list of questions regarding spay/neuter, SPAY/USA, how the program works, feral cats, rabbits, etc.
